Informationen zum Autor Nahid Rezwana, Assistant Professor, Department of Geography & Environment, University of Dhaka, Bangladesh. Zusammenfassung Drawing on first-hand research with women in coastal Bangladesh, Rezwana explores the gender-specific health impacts of cyclones, and factors shaping accessibility to healthcare in disasters. Current disaster plans and policies for pre-and post-disaster are challenged and suggestions are proposed to reduce women’s vulnerability to future cyclones. Inhaltsverzeichnis 1.
